Message ID | 20240909132810.1296786-3-ruanjinjie@huawei.com (mailing list archive) |
---|---|
State | Accepted |
Commit | b787a33864121a565aeb0e88561bf6062a19f99c |
Headers | show |
Series | spi: geni-qcom: Undo runtime PM changes at driver exit time | expand |
diff --git a/drivers/spi/spi-geni-qcom.c b/drivers/spi/spi-geni-qcom.c index fef522fece1b..6f4057330444 100644 --- a/drivers/spi/spi-geni-qcom.c +++ b/drivers/spi/spi-geni-qcom.c @@ -1170,9 +1170,9 @@ static void spi_geni_remove(struct platform_device *pdev) /* Unregister _before_ disabling pm_runtime() so we stop transfers */ spi_unregister_controller(spi); - spi_geni_release_dma_chan(mas); - free_irq(mas->irq, spi); + + spi_geni_release_dma_chan(mas); } static int __maybe_unused spi_geni_runtime_suspend(struct device *dev)